THESIS BowTie™ SOFTWARE
The Case Tree
The Case Tree is used to input information and manage the database. It lists all the Locations within the Case File with the Hazards and Activities listed for each Location. The tree may be expanded or collapsed to show different levels of details within the Case. The tree is read from top to bottom as follows (Click images to for larger view):

The Reference Tree
The Reference Tree is used to set-up or tailor the database to needs of the user. It is essentially a reference library which lists references know as Lookups, which enable quick and consistent population of data during the activity and hazard build process.

The BowTie
The bowtie is a visual representation of the Case Tree; at the center are the Location, Hazard, and Top Event, on the left the Threats, and to the right the Consequences.

Risk Matrix
The matrix portrays risk as the product of probability and consequence, used as the basis for qualitative risk determination.

Reporting Module
This gives access to a number of predefined reports and also to the custom report feature.
Standard Reports – a choice of 49 pre configured reports to cover the majority of queries likely to arise.

Custom Reporter – the user is able to predefine and pick and chose exactly the data that appears in specific reports. You can then customize the appearance, font style and many other aspects. These can be saved as templates for future use.

LOPA (Layer of Protection Analysis)
This is another unique embedded feature enabling the user to apply this increasingly popular semi-quantitative risk analysis technique.
